Typical Cost of Back Door Installation
The cost of working with a professional installer for a back door can differ substantially based upon numerous aspects, including the type of door, the complexity of the installation, and geographical place. Below is a breakdown of common expenses:
Door Type:

- Basic steel or fiberglass door: ₤ 300 - ₤ 800
- Wood doors: ₤ 800 - ₤ 2,500
- Custom doors: ₤ 2,500 and up
Installation Costs:
- Labor: ₤ 100 - ₤ 500 depending on complexity and place
- Extra materials (hardware, trim, and so on): ₤ 50 - ₤ 300
Disposal Fees:
- Old door disposal might sustain additional costs, normally ranging from ₤ 25 - ₤ 100.
Table 2: Estimated Costs for Back Door Installation
| Product | Cost Range |
|---|---|
| Standard Steel/Fiberglass Door | ₤ 300 - ₤ 800 |
| Wood Door | ₤ 800 - ₤ 2,500 |
| Custom Door | ₤ 2,500 and up |
| Labor Costs | ₤ 100 - ₤ 500 |
| Additional Materials | ₤ 50 - ₤ 300 |
| Old Door Disposal Fee | ₤ 25 - ₤ 100 |
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. How long does it take to set up a back door?
The majority of back door installations take in between 2 to 6 hours, depending on the complexity of the project and any needed structural modifications.
2. Can I install a back door myself?
While some house owners might have the skills to do so, it is usually suggested to hire a professional to ensure an appropriate fit and seal, which lowers the danger of energy loss and enhances security.
3. What should I do to get ready for the installation?
Prior to installation, clear the area around the back door and ensure the installer has access to required tools and devices. Talk about any particular requirements or interest in your installer ahead of time.
